當前位置:成語大全網 - 新華字典 - 軟件開發的常用框架有哪些?

軟件開發的常用框架有哪些?

軟件開發中有很多常用的框架。以下是壹些常見的框架:

前框架:

React.js:用於構建用戶界面的JavaScript庫,提供組件開發、虛擬DOM等功能。

AngularJS:由Google開發的JavaScript框架,用於構建單頁面應用程序和響應性Web應用程序。

Vue.js:用於構建用戶界面的漸進式JavaScript框架,易於使用並與現有項目集成。

後端框架:

Express.js:基於Node.js的Web應用框架,提供快速構建Web應用的工具和中間件。

SpringFramework:Java平臺上的Java開發框架,用於構建企業級應用。

django:Python語言的高級Web應用框架,提供快速開發和強大功能。

RubyonRails:基於Ruby語言的開發框架,強調約定優於配置和快速開發。

移動應用框架:

ReactNative:基於React.js的移動應用開發框架,可以使用JavaScript構建原生移動應用。

flutter:Google開發的跨平臺移動應用開發框架,用Dart語言編寫,可以構建高性能的移動應用。

數據科學和機器學習框架;

tensor flow:Google開發的開源機器學習框架,用於構建和訓練機器學習模型。

PyTorch:用於構建深度學習模型的開源機器學習框架,提供動態計算圖和豐富的工具。

Scikit-learn:基於Python的機器學習庫,提供了各種常用的機器學習算法和工具。

這些框架廣泛應用於各自的領域,可以提高開發效率,簡化開發過程,並提供壹些通用的功能和工具。選擇適合自己項目需求的框架,可以大大提高開發效率和代碼質量。

以上內容由豬八戒精心整理。com,希望能幫到妳。